Research Summary
CVD SiC, or chemical vapor deposition silicon carbide, refers to silicon carbide material produced through a chemical vapor deposition process. In this method, gaseous precursors, typically containing silicon and carbon, react and deposit a thin film of silicon carbide onto a substrate in a high-temperature reactor. CVD SiC is valued for its exceptional properties, including high thermal conductivity, chemical inertness, mechanical strength, and resistance to thermal shock and wear. These characteristics make CVD SiC ideal for use in demanding applications such as semiconductor manufacturing, aerospace components, armor, and high-performance coatings. The material's superior durability and stability under extreme conditions ensure its effectiveness in enhancing the performance and longevity of advanced technological and industrial systems.
